Creating a Calm and Focused Learning Environment

As a special education educator, I have seen firsthand how a student's emotional and sensory environment affects their ability to learn. Diffusing essential oils is one of the simplest and most effective ways I have found to support a calm, focused atmosphere, whether at a desk, in a classroom, or at a kitchen table.

Here are a few of my personal favorites from dōTERRA:

For Focus and Mental Clarity

  • Basil, Eucalyptus, and Spearmint contain chemical components that promote calming, grounding, uplifting, and energizing feelings, all of which contribute to a greater sense of focus. I love diffusing these during study sessions and work time.
  • The Motivate Blend is a great choice for students who need an extra push to get started on tasks.
  • Rosemary is known as a top energy and memory booster that helps increase mental clarity and focus. It is perfect for homework time.

For Calm and Stress Support

  • Balance creates a sense of calm and well-being by blending grounding wood oils with Frankincense and Blue Tansy. It is a powerful tool for countering cycles of worry and helping to ease anxious feelings.
  • Adaptiv Calming Blend is designed to help you adapt to the daily twists, turns, and stresses of life. Diffuse it in the mornings or whenever you want an environment free of overwhelm and full of calm.
  • Lavender is a classroom and homework staple. Its calming nature makes it useful for easing feelings of tension and promoting soothing, positive feelings.

For Grounding and Emotional Balance

  • Vetiver is known for its grounding and calming effect on the emotions. It is wonderful for creating a calm atmosphere at home or helping students feel settled and ready to learn.
  • Frankincense is great for helping to reduce stress levels, boost mood, and improve focus while minimizing distractions. It blends beautifully with Peppermint and Wild Orange for an energizing and uplifting combination.

A Note on How I Use These

I diffuse these oils during learning time, work sessions, and whenever the room's energy needs a reset. A few drops in a diffuser go a long way. For students who are sensitive to scent, start light and see how they respond.
